Core Components of a Modern Definition
To technology define is to identify the essential elements that make a tool or system technological. A robust definition usually includes three primary components: purpose, mechanism, and impact. The purpose refers to the problem the technology solves or the need it fulfills. The mechanism describes the underlying process, whether mechanical, digital, or biological. Finally, the impact considers the consequences of adoption on society, economy, and the environment. Analyzing these components provides a holistic view that moves beyond mere functionality.
